Jeddah, Saudi Arabia
michaelpage.ae - 26 days ago
Jeddah, Saudi Arabia
recruitcrm.io - 26 days ago
Jeddah, Saudi Arabia
recruitcrm.io - 26 days ago
Jeddah, Saudi Arabia
recruitcrm.io - 26 days ago
Jeddah, Saudi Arabia
worldteachers.net - 26 days ago
Jeddah, Saudi Arabia
edvectus.com - 24 days ago
Jeddah, Saudi Arabia
recruitcrm.io - 21 days ago
Jeddah, Saudi Arabia
hziegler.com - 14 days ago
Jeddah, Saudi Arabia
recruitcrm.io - 11 days ago
Jeddah, Saudi Arabia
recruitcrm.io - 11 days ago